Building Local States: China during the Republican and Post-Mao Eras - Harvard East Asian Monographs
Elizabeth J. Remick
This book examines the Nanjing decade of Guomindang rule (1927–1937) and the early post-Mao reform era (1980–1992) of Chinese history that have commonly been viewed as periods of state disintegration or retreat. And they were—at the central level. When reexamined at the local level, however, both are revealed as periods of state building.
